If you don't own a mic, get a Shure SM-57, because it works on vocals and guitar amps really well. It's also a good snare drum mic. I prefer an SM-57 for vocals, because it has a nice wind screen and seems a bit smoother. Condenser mics work great on vocals. Since there are plenty of good ones for around $100 and they sound stunning on acoustic guitars, they're a nice thing to have. The only problem with condensers is that they're extremely sensitive to ambient noise, which can be a problem in a home studio.
